summaryrefslogtreecommitdiffstats
path: root/package/multimedia
diff options
context:
space:
mode:
authorSven Neumann <s.neumann@raumfeld.com>2011-07-14 09:27:32 +0200
committerPeter Korsgaard <jacmet@sunsite.dk>2011-07-24 22:42:22 +0200
commit9683d4f11aa39975d8ed006b86f7fda4f59876c6 (patch)
tree655a4407f3046bb6e1fbfa4c152594f627fd6157 /package/multimedia
parentcae6d2397bfb49cda38d5ba629e049a959eede8a (diff)
downloadbuildroot-novena-9683d4f11aa39975d8ed006b86f7fda4f59876c6.tar.gz
buildroot-novena-9683d4f11aa39975d8ed006b86f7fda4f59876c6.zip
gst-plugins-good: update configuration options
Update the list of plugins that can be selected/deselected. Signed-off-by: Peter Korsgaard <jacmet@sunsite.dk>
Diffstat (limited to 'package/multimedia')
-rw-r--r--package/multimedia/gst-plugins-good/Config.in9
-rw-r--r--package/multimedia/gst-plugins-good/gst-plugins-good.mk18
2 files changed, 27 insertions, 0 deletions
diff --git a/package/multimedia/gst-plugins-good/Config.in b/package/multimedia/gst-plugins-good/Config.in
index 368642f6c..b43160366 100644
--- a/package/multimedia/gst-plugins-good/Config.in
+++ b/package/multimedia/gst-plugins-good/Config.in
@@ -82,6 +82,9 @@ config BR2_PACKAGE_GST_PLUGINS_GOOD_PLUGIN_ID3DEMUX
config BR2_PACKAGE_GST_PLUGINS_GOOD_PLUGIN_ICYDEMUX
bool "icydemux"
+config BR2_PACKAGE_GST_PLUGINS_GOOD_PLUGIN_IMAGEFREEZE
+ bool "imagefreeze"
+
config BR2_PACKAGE_GST_PLUGINS_GOOD_PLUGIN_INTERLEAVE
bool "interleave"
@@ -127,6 +130,9 @@ config BR2_PACKAGE_GST_PLUGINS_GOOD_PLUGIN_RTPMANAGER
config BR2_PACKAGE_GST_PLUGINS_GOOD_PLUGIN_RTSP
bool "rtsp"
+config BR2_PACKAGE_GST_PLUGINS_GOOD_PLUGIN_SHAPEWIPE
+ bool "shapewipe"
+
config BR2_PACKAGE_GST_PLUGINS_GOOD_PLUGIN_SMPTE
bool "smpte"
@@ -180,6 +186,9 @@ config BR2_PACKAGE_GST_PLUGINS_GOOD_PLUGIN_FLAC
config BR2_PACKAGE_GST_PLUGINS_GOOD_PLUGIN_OSS
bool "ossaudio (OSS audio)"
+config BR2_PACKAGE_GST_PLUGINS_GOOD_PLUGIN_OSS4
+ bool "oss4 (Open Sound System 4)"
+
config BR2_PACKAGE_GST_PLUGINS_GOOD_PLUGIN_SOUPHTTPSRC
bool "souphttpsrc (http client)"
select BR2_PACKAGE_LIBSOUP
diff --git a/package/multimedia/gst-plugins-good/gst-plugins-good.mk b/package/multimedia/gst-plugins-good/gst-plugins-good.mk
index 8fbd120a9..ff7b4c0c8 100644
--- a/package/multimedia/gst-plugins-good/gst-plugins-good.mk
+++ b/package/multimedia/gst-plugins-good/gst-plugins-good.mk
@@ -144,6 +144,12 @@ else
GST_PLUGINS_GOOD_CONF_OPT += --disable-icydemux
endif
+ifeq ($(BR2_PACKAGE_GST_PLUGINS_GOOD_PLUGIN_IMAGEFREEZE),y)
+GST_PLUGINS_GOOD_CONF_OPT += --enable-imagefreeze
+else
+GST_PLUGINS_GOOD_CONF_OPT += --disable-imagefreeze
+endif
+
ifeq ($(BR2_PACKAGE_GST_PLUGINS_GOOD_PLUGIN_INTERLEAVE),y)
GST_PLUGINS_GOOD_CONF_OPT += --enable-interleave
else
@@ -234,6 +240,12 @@ else
GST_PLUGINS_GOOD_CONF_OPT += --disable-rtsp
endif
+ifeq ($(BR2_PACKAGE_GST_PLUGINS_GOOD_PLUGIN_SHAPEWIPE),y)
+GST_PLUGINS_GOOD_CONF_OPT += --enable-shapewipe
+else
+GST_PLUGINS_GOOD_CONF_OPT += --disable-shapewipe
+endif
+
ifeq ($(BR2_PACKAGE_GST_PLUGINS_GOOD_PLUGIN_SMPTE),y)
GST_PLUGINS_GOOD_CONF_OPT += --enable-smpte
else
@@ -321,6 +333,12 @@ else
GST_PLUGINS_GOOD_CONF_OPT += --disable-oss
endif
+ifeq ($(BR2_PACKAGE_GST_PLUGINS_GOOD_PLUGIN_OSS4),y)
+GST_PLUGINS_GOOD_CONF_OPT += --enable-oss4
+else
+GST_PLUGINS_GOOD_CONF_OPT += --disable-oss4
+endif
+
ifeq ($(BR2_PACKAGE_GST_PLUGINS_GOOD_PLUGIN_SOUPHTTPSRC),y)
GST_PLUGINS_GOOD_CONF_OPT += --enable-soup
GST_PLUGINS_GOOD_DEPENDENCIES += libsoup